Pros

Some great fellow workers. Company bonus and pension scheme. Free fruit available in the canteen.

Cons

Prior to commencing work all kinds of promises were made about opportunities within Siemens and how you'd be able to take on other roles. When it boiled down to it this wasn't true. They would sooner employ a new starter than let you move to a different role. Health and safety was very poor, although it was supposed to be a zero harm culture. I made several recommendations in good faith about things that needed implementing or changing (being NEBOSH qualified) I was chastised and labelled as a trouble maker. Some of things were changed (no thanks were given) others such as the safe working load labelling on the overhead cranes (a requirement under the LOLER regs) were not. No fire drills in over 8 month. New starters not even informed of muster points. Balsa wood (a recognised carcinogen) being cut on bandsaws with no extraction for months. Poor shifts created a poor work/life balance. Due to poor organisation I spent numerous 12 hour shifts literally doing nothing! Including nights!
